That motherboard review on the Trusted Reviews website is quite frankly garbage. The graphs have no key, admittedly their is a colour coded list of the systems on one page which matches it, but how long would it take to put a key on each graph? The benchmarks are all purely synthetic which is worthless, I would expect to see some gaming benchmarks or something since this is an "enthusiast board". I think if they tried really hard they could maybe fit a few more adverts on the page, I spotted a couple of millimetres of whitespace somewhere. Quite frankly they do not deserve, nor remotely live up to their name by the look of it.

Not the only keyboard

I have a BTC wireless media centre keyboard with builtin mouse/joystick. Handles on the side. Shaped underneath so it sits nicely on your legs. And it works from linux (although the multimedia keys don't show up in xev). Oh and the links broken...
